Fenix: FNX3-16421 ⁃ [Bug] you can't press buttons on bottom content (unless the Fenix toolbar is hidden)

Created on 16 May 2019  ·  9Comments  ·  Source: mozilla-mobile/fenix

Steps to reproduce

  1. open a website with fixed content and links/buttons on the bottom of the website
  2. press one of the links/buttons

Examples are the cookie bars on sozone.de, soeren-hentzschel.at, tympanus.net, …

Expected behavior

The link/button works.

Actual behavior

Nothing happens. You have to scroll until the Fenix toolbar is hidden, then the link/button on the website works.

Device information

  • Android device: HTC U11 / Android 8.0
  • Fenix version: Fenix revision 43843b0fb3921ca662f6ac3d40c69a3a5a91ee6f
